2. Echelon Stride Treadmill

This space-saving treadmill is easy to store in an apartment. It folds flat and can be easily rolled away. The built-in iPad holder syncs to Echelon United, an online subscription platform that lets you stream live and on demand running classes with top instructors.

The treadmill has a touch-screen that displays standard metrics such as speed, distance, and pace. The foldable treadmill uk also features incline and pace buttons, along with eight pre-set exercises. A USB port is on the back of the console. I used the console to charge my iPad running Echelon Fit (more about this below).

The Stride is a good option however it is devoid of an HD touchscreen. Its belt measures 55 inches and is adequate for jogging and walking but might not be sufficient for taller runners who want to run fast. The motor is rated at 1.75 CHP which is less efficient than other treadmills foldable I've tried but still does its job.

The Stride is easy to fold and roll once it's time for you to take down your treadmill. The treadmill folded down is 10 inches wide and can be rolled up against a wall or pushed under furniture. A lever folds the console portion down and the handlebars drop as well. The unit will automatically fold when you press the pedal. You only need to lift the end of the machine to move it.

Its small footprint and low price make this a great pick for those living in apartments However, those who is looking for more advanced features should look into other treadmills listed on this list. The lack of an HD screen and a greater max incline may be deal-breakers for some runners.

5. Echelon Treadmill

This treadmill can be folded flat and put under the couch or behind the bed when not in use. Its compact design is ideal for people who live in apartments with little space. It's easy to set up and light enough to be rolled out of the way after a exercise.

This model is among the cheapest on our list. It's still full of features. It can reach a maximum speed of 12mph and can incline up to 10%. The package comes with a free 30 days Echelon Premier membership that gives you access to on-demand and live fitness classes.

The Echelon app connects to the treadmill quickly and with a high degree of reliability and reacts quick when you make changes to your on-screen stats. The app provides a variety of guided workouts including scenic runs that show videos of stunning landscapes as you exercise.

However, this treadmill doesn't include a touchscreen display, so if you want to stream fitness classes on another platform, you'll need to bring your own tablet or smartphone. The treadmill doesn't also have a USB port to charge your device, which can be a problem if require charging while you exercise. This treadmill also has a smaller belt compared to some of our other choices and could pose an issue for runners who are taller. It can be used on carpet, but you'll need to put mats or heavy-duty interlocking flooring over it to keep the tread from picking up and tearing up the floor beneath it.
